Output c62873f278b3412021c243937130bc07ffe8935fcf3849c268d87a28be69805f:7

value
101700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53c4d74bb37dedf4072cc281ff5c55aaa49825f9 OP_EQUALVERIFY OP_CHECKSIG
address
18dvtg7L48Hajw2AUQ5KpZzMoq5fzuTBLx
transaction
c62873f278b3412021c243937130bc07ffe8935fcf3849c268d87a28be69805f
confirmations
531505
spent
true